FastDFS是一个开源的分布式文件系统,用于存储大规模的文件。在FastDFS中,Tracker服务器用于管理文件的元数据信息,而Storage服务器则用于存储实际的文件内容。通常情况下,一个Tracker服务器会管理多个Storage服务器,以实现高可用性和负载均衡。
本文将详细介绍如何配置FastDFS,使一个Tracker服务器能够管理多个Storage Group服务器。每个Storage Group都包含一个或多个Storage服务器,用于存储文件。
以下是配置FastDFS的步骤:
- 安装FastDFS
首先,我们需要安装FastDFS。你可以从FastDFS的官方网站(https://github.com/happyfish100/fastdfs)上下载最新的源代码包,并按照其提供的安装说明进行安装。在安装过程中,确保Tracker服务器和Storage服务器的软件包都被正确安装。
- 配置Tracker服务器
在Tracker服务器上,打开FastDFS的配置文件tracker.conf。该文件通常位于FastDFS的安装目录下的/etc/fdfs文件夹中。
找到以下配置项,并进行相应的修改:
# 监听地址,一般使用默认值即可
bind_addr=0.0.0.0
# Tracker服务器的端口号,默认值是22122
port=22122
# 存储HTTP访问URL的基础路径
base_path=/fastdfs/tracker
# 存储文件元数据的路径
store_path0=/fa
本文详细介绍了如何配置FastDFS,使得一个Tracker服务器能管理多个Storage Group,涵盖安装FastDFS、配置Tracker和Storage服务器、启动服务及验证配置的全过程。遵循这些步骤,可以实现高可用性和负载均衡,方便扩展存储容量。
订阅专栏 解锁全文
453





